ABOUT THE POSITION

Columbia Sportswear Company’s Human Resources department aims to advance company strategy and connect talented people with their passions through work and a life outside. We need passionate people to create exceptional products, differentiated consumer experiences and to grow the business. Our teams ensure the company’s success by focusing on attracting and retaining diverse talent, building organizational effectiveness, and supporting the mental, physical, social and financial well-being of all employees.
Our Human Resources team is looking for a Human Resources Coordinator at our Headquarters located in London, Ontario, for a 6-month contract. In this role you will be primarily responsible for the full-cycle recruitment of 100+ contract employees at the London Distribution Centre.
HOW YOU’LL MAKE A DIFFERENCE
Collaborate with our Sr. HR Generalist to manage the end-to-end recruitment process for our Distribution Centre. This includes candidate screening, interviewing, selection, and onboarding.
Lead new employee orientation sessions, encompassing the review and compilation of new hire documents, candidate and new hire communications, and the facilitation of company policies, AODA and Health and Safety training.
Organize and execute hiring events to assist in reaching headcount requirements effectively.
Provide additional HR support for the Canada business, including managing employee requests, organizing and updating employee records, preparing reports in Workday related to personnel metrics (i.e., headcount, turnover, training, and more), and coordinating additional HR projects (i.e., employee wellness initiatives, training programs, engagement surveys, and more).
Partner with the HR Team to ensure we are meeting all provincial and federal compliance requirements.
Work with employees and managers on daily transactional needs to help enhance the employee experience.
Maintain and manage confidential employee information and files with greatest professionalism.

YOU ARE
Detail-oriented and have excellent organizational and analytical skills with high attention to detail.
Effective in communicating in one-on-one situations, as well as small and large group presentations.
Skilled in building and maintaining positive and effective working relationships with all Columbia employees.
Adept at using diplomacy and maintaining confidentiality when handling sensitive situations.
Capable of working effectively under deadline pressure and adjusting to a constantly changing work environment.
Self-motivated and versatile, able to multitask, and work both independently and collaboratively with various teams.
Knowledgeable in Canadian Employment Law, Provincial Employment Standards, Ministry of Labour Regulations, and Canadian Human Rights.

YOU HAVE
Two to three years of human resources experience, with a focus in recruitment (experience in high volume recruitment would be an asset).
A post-secondary degree or diploma in Human Resources
CHRP designation, or actively pursuing your designation
Experience with Workday (HRIS)
Skilled in Microsoft Office, OneNote, Word, Excel, and PowerPoint
